Saline's Ann Pellegreno and Mechanic Lee Koepke Plan Amelia Earhart Commemorative Flight, March 1967 Photographer: Jim Kane

Saline's Ann Pellegreno and Mechanic Lee Koepke Plan Amelia Earhart Commemorative Flight, March 1967 image
Year:
1967
Published In:
Ann Arbor News, March 21, 1967
Caption:
Taking Amelia Earhart's Course - Mrs. Ann H. Pellegreno of near Saline and her mechanic, Lee Koepke, examine one of the propellers of their twin-engine Lockheed Aircraft Model 10 airplane. They plan to fly the 1937 craft on a 27,000-mile around-the-world flight to trace Amelia Earhart's attempted trip around the world. They will leave San Francisco for their flight on May 20.
